Mold Testing in Sagaponack, NY: common questions

Do I need mold testing if I can already see mold?

If mold is visible with an obvious moisture source, testing usually isn't necessary before remediation. Testing is more useful for ambiguous cases or documentation needs.

What's the difference between air and surface samples?

Air samples measure spore concentration in the air, useful for smell without a visible source. Surface samples identify the species on a specific visible growth.

Is the lab independent from your company?

Yes, samples are sent to an independent laboratory for analysis, which keeps the results objective.

How long does it take to get lab results?

Turnaround depends on the lab, but results are typically available within a few business days after samples are submitted.

Can testing be used for a landlord-tenant dispute?

Yes, documented lab results are often used to establish conditions in rental property disputes.
